World’s Best Beers is an expert’s guide to the most popular drink on the planet, by one of Britain’s foremost beer writers. Divided into handy sections, it’s perfect for all beer
- lovers, be they globe-trotting enthusiasts or armchair aficionados.

In ‘ Beer Brewing’ & ‘ Beer Styles’, beer’s noble history is unveiled, the art & science of brewing explored & more than 60 beer styles explained, from abbey ales to Zoigle beers.

‘A World of Beers’ profiles 1000 of the finest brews in entertaining detail. Tasting notes are infused with interesting anecdotes, whilst key sympls denote beer types, such as session beers, connoisseur classics or beers that go well with food.

Featured beers include Belgian Trappist tipples, innovative American craft ales, beautiful Bavarian lagers, incredible English ales & the best cutting edge brewing from Italy, Denmark, Canada, Japan & New Zeal&.

This is a no holds barred look at a the people who risk their lives to serve & protect, in the front line of a war against drugs, gangs, gun crime, violence & smuggling. Vinnie Jones' Toughest Cops brings together stories from the two ITV4 series of the same name in a fascinating, thrilling & often shocking read
- in which we meet & get under the skin of the men & women who have dedicated their lives to serve & protect in ten of the most dangerous beats in the world. Vinnie takes the reader into the jungles of Colombia -- where Sub-Lieutenant John Orejuela of the Special Ops Commando Unit leads a secret mission to take out a terrorist camp -- & goes on patrol in the Californian suburb of Compton, following the cops caught up in a deadly cat-&-mouse game with the gangs of South Central LA. He recounts the struggles of officer Andre Steyn of the Flying Squad against car-jackings & armed robberies in the desperate streets of Durban, South Africa & joins the few good men trying to police the back-alleys & no-go zones of New Orleans, where the aftermath of Hurricane Katrina has seen a tidal wave of violent crime flood the city. Vinnie forged a reputation as a tough guy on the football pitch, & in America he now has a successful career in the cut-throat film business. But even he is in awe of the men & women who are trying to police the most dangerous areas on the planet. If on the pitch he followed Orwell's assertion that 'football is war minus the shooting', here he's discovering what life is like for those dealing with a real war -- with real shooting.

' Edith's house interested us from the beginning' Mysterious & inviting, Jessie & Margaret are drawn to their reclusive neighbour's house. It offers an escape from the dreary summer of 1977 & their fragile family life, into a world they can only dream about. When the house suddenly burns down at the same time as their mother moves out to live with her new boyfriend, & their father develops an unhealthy crush on a woman in their street, life seems bleak for the girls. Escaping the claustrophobia of family life isn't easy, until the story of an eccentric & beautiful female explorer from the 1930s unfolds in a series of letters. In these letters she tells stories of far-flung places, secrets, doomed love & adventure. Her determination to live life to the full, risking everything cares about, holds untold consequences for all of them. ...

With over 300 UK stores and more than 40000 different products in store each year, The Works is Britain's top discount book store. A well known presence on the high street, The Works was founded in 1981 to bring affordable books to the public. It now offers a large range of exciting products, including arts and crafts products, toys, gifts and seasonal products, all at discounted prices, making it a superb place to find items for hobbies and gifts for all ages. The book selection includes children's books, fiction and non-fiction books on a wide range of subjects from food and drink and craft and DIY to entertainment, autobiographies and history. Art and crafts products range from children's craft sets to sewing materials and professional artists' brushes. As well as big brands, The Works also sells their own high quality branded products.
